Marble Falls boys soccer beats Fredericksburg

CAPTION: Marble Falls’ Toni Flores Cinfuentez makes his varsity debut by scoring a goal to help ensure a win against Fredericksburg Feb. 10. Photo by Stennis Shotts The Marble Falls High School boys soccer team defeated Fredericksburg 3-1 Feb. 10 after tying San Antonio Davenport 1-1 Feb. 6 all in District 26-4A play. The Mustangs (6-3-5, 2-1-1) got the hot start against Fredericksburg (3-5-1, 2-2) when senior Joaquin Aguilar found the back of the net 15 seconds into the match. “Drake Taylor on the opening kickoff just kicked it deep…

Marble Falls girls soccer ties Davenport

CAPTION: Senior captain Dulce Macias scores the all-important final goal to ensure a tie with San Antonio Davenport. Photo by Ernesto Rivera The Marble Falls High School girls soccer team secured a 1-1 tie against San Antonio Davenport Feb. 6 in District 26-4A play. The Lady Mustangs (8-2-3, 0-2-1) scored the equalizer thanks to senior captain Dulce Macias, who found the back of the net from around 20 yards out win with about two minutes remaining in the contest. The outcome snapped a two-game losing skid and while a tie…
